首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

嵌套滚动视图中的StreetViewPanoramaView不起作用

是因为StreetViewPanoramaView是基于OpenGL实现的,而嵌套滚动视图会导致OpenGL渲染冲突,从而导致StreetViewPanoramaView无法正常工作。

为了解决这个问题,可以尝试以下几种方法:

  1. 禁用嵌套滚动视图:可以考虑将StreetViewPanoramaView放置在一个单独的滚动视图之外,或者使用其他布局方式来避免嵌套滚动视图。
  2. 使用地图视图代替StreetViewPanoramaView:如果只是需要显示地图,可以考虑使用地图视图来替代StreetViewPanoramaView。地图视图可以在嵌套滚动视图中正常工作。
  3. 自定义StreetViewPanoramaView:如果需要使用StreetViewPanoramaView,并且无法避免嵌套滚动视图,可以尝试自定义StreetViewPanoramaView的渲染方式。可以通过继承StreetViewPanoramaView并重写其onMeasure()和onLayout()方法来实现自定义渲染逻辑,以适应嵌套滚动视图的需求。

需要注意的是,以上方法仅供参考,具体实现方式可能因不同的开发环境和需求而有所差异。在实际开发中,可以根据具体情况选择合适的解决方案。

腾讯云相关产品中,与地图相关的产品包括腾讯地图服务(https://cloud.tencent.com/product/maps)和腾讯位置服务(https://cloud.tencent.com/product/location)。这些产品提供了丰富的地图功能和服务,可以满足不同场景下的需求。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的沙龙

领券